Need factory ride height spec

I am the second owner of a 2002 748S. I have a factory manual and Haynes. Just can't find the factory spec for the ride height setting. The bike has a larger sprocket on the rear. So I am thinking the eccentric hub has been adjsted for chain tension which I guess would change the ride height distance? Just want a factory starting setting be fore I get creative.

Same here but the factory ride height; as I understand it; is given from a point on the fame and about the only way its of any use is if you have the factory tool. At least that is my understanding. If I'm wrong please; instruct me.
